  1. Well I took a recently downloaded svcd, and I used the guide: http://www.doom9.org/mpg/svcd2dvdr.htm to convert it to burn to DVD. So I converted my audio, and patched the whole file not just the first header like the guide says. My source was PAL 25fps and 576x480 was the resolution. Now I authored with tmpgauthor and created menus and chapters, not sure if chapters are allowed (but this is not where my problem lies, I do not think). After I create the menus I outputted the project to vobs, then patched the vobs (whole files, not just first header) back to the orginal resolution. This is where I think the problem is, but I'm not sure how to correct it. So now when I load up my project in powerdvd The menus work like a charm, but the background is all skewed, the mouseovers are about an inch off, so you have to hover over an empty space next to your selection to actually hit the selection, and also the Play button will dissapear when you go over the clip selection. Now is this because of the patching of the whole file, if I just patch the first header, will it work out fine for me? Anyone that has any information about this, please help me out. thanks

  2. 576x480 at 25fps is not a SVCD Resolution, that's the problem. Only 480x480 at 29.976fps and 480x576 at 25fps is. You have either switched the order, or there is no way to burn this video without reencoding. But this SVCD to DVD Patching is always something that only sometimes works, because it is doing something that is not meant to be done. If it doesn't work, try a different player, but if it simply doesn't work then it simply doesn't work.
